I have been recieving the ATI display driver stopped responding and has successfully recovered error.

Took the PC into the guys I bought it from and they recommended a format, formatted a partition on my pc with a fresh install of windows 7, installed latest catalyst drivers but no dice, ramped my fan speed up to 100% to troubleshoot and it definitely helped, stopped getting the error but pc starts seriously lagging after a while (playing spore & Black and White 2) playability also increases if I down the res from 1920 x 1080. This seems to indicate overheating n my opinion but I haven't seen the card go above 57 degrees.My chassis has no fans but with everything at stock should it overheat :/ especially on old games.

Been browsing forums for ages and seen everything from people blaming windows updates to ram issues.

I have run Prime95 and Furmark all came out fine, no glitches. Max temp on Furmark was 84 degrees.

Any ideas?

Sounds like you're having trouble transferring game texture content from disk to RAM to VRAM.

1) defrag hdd
2) press f8 while booting and run memory test
3) reset BIOS setting to performance default -OR- look for problem settings if you know what you're doing...

This is a laptop you'd be surpised how much lint and dust they pickup when used on your lap. It defenitely sounds heat related yet your saying it never goes over 57c, if this is the case I would suspect a failing piece of hardware. How old is the system?

You stated ramping the fan up to 100% helped so that also tends to lead to heat as a problem.
I would seriously blow out the intake and exhaust ports with cannned air. see what comes out, if you ge t a bit I might even consider having it taken apart and cleaned. I've seen the inside of one of these completely covered in lint.
Otherwise you may be looking at a piece of hardware that has already been heat damaged and when it runs for a while at 57c it just starts slowing down, due to heat.

What program are you using to watch the temps with?

I think your correct to think that it should not be having any problems running those games. You might want to run Prime 95 for a whiile and stress the system and see if it starts showing errors after a while. Prime95 (64bit) - 25.11 Download - EXTREME Overclocking
And watch the temps as it runs.
